Market Overview
The global air traffic management (ATM) market is essential for ensuring the safe, efficient, and orderly flow of aircraft in increasingly congested airspace. It encompasses communication, navigation, surveillance, automation, and air traffic services that support air traffic control (ATC), flow management, and airspace coordination. According to Polaris Market Research, the market was valued at USD 10.11 billion in 2025 and is projected to grow from USD 10.96 billion in 2026 to USD 21.24 billion by 2034, registering a CAGR of 8.6%.
ATM systems integrate advanced technologies such as satellite-based navigation (GNSS, GBAS), ADS-B, and automation tools to handle growing passenger and cargo traffic. The market supports commercial aviation, military operations, and emerging urban air mobility, playing a critical role in safety, capacity enhancement, and environmental sustainability.
Key Market Growth Drivers
Several factors are propelling strong market expansion. Surging global air traffic, driven by economic growth, rising disposable incomes, and expanding airline networks, is increasing pressure on existing infrastructure and necessitating advanced management systems. Modernization initiatives by governments and airports—replacing legacy systems with digital, satellite-based, and IP-enabled technologies—are a major catalyst.
Integration of AI for predictive congestion management, conflict resolution, and decision support is improving efficiency and safety. Focus on reducing delays, optimizing routes, and lowering fuel consumption aligns with environmental goals. Expansion of airport infrastructure, particularly in emerging markets, and the need for better interoperability across borders further drive demand for sophisticated ATM solutions.

Market Segmentation
The market is segmented by airspace, technology type, component, airport size, end use, and region.
By Technology Type: Communication holds a major share for enabling safe information exchange. Navigation, surveillance, and automation are also vital, with automation expected to grow rapidly.
By Component: Hardware (radars, sensors) and software/solutions (automation platforms, flow management) work together, with software seeing faster adoption during modernization.
By Airspace and End Use: Air traffic services dominate, while commercial aviation drives the largest demand due to high traffic volumes. Large airports require the most advanced systems.
Key Companies
The competitive landscape features established players with expertise in CNS (communication, navigation, surveillance) systems and automation. Major companies include Thales Group, Raytheon Technologies, Indra Sistemas, Leonardo S.p.A., Frequentis AG, Honeywell International, Northrop Grumman, Saab AB, and others specializing in ATM solutions. These firms focus on integrated systems, global projects, and innovation in AI and satellite technologies.
